I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T EASTERN DISTRICT OF ARKANSAS WESTERN DIVISION KEVIN BYRD v. PLAINTIFF No.4:10-cv-712-DPM UNIVERSITY OF ARKANSAS AT LITTLE ROCK; JOEL E. ANDERS,ON individually and in his official capacity as Chancellor; and CHARLES W. DONALDSON, individually and in his official capacity as Vice Chancellor for Education and Student Services DEFENDANTS ORDER This Court's stay expired 1 October 2011. Document No. 44. Byrd has not filed the required status report about his current health circumstances. Having not heard anything since Byrd's motion of 28 June 2011, the Court assumes that Byrd's health problems are continuing and that he is unable to pursue his case. The Court therefore dismisses his case without prejudice. Motions, Document Nos. 30 & 32, denied as moot. So Ordered. D.P. Marshall Jr. United States District Judge
